If standard GEO Marketing is a rocket aimed at a city, Hyperlocal Marketing is a laser pointed at a competitor's front door. It's the strategy of targeting ads within the narrowest geographic radius platforms allow, reaching customers who are physically close to your location and have the highest probability of walking in.
What Hyperlocal GEO Marketing Means
It means setting geographic targets at the micro level—a street, city block, or building—rather than province or city wide. Meta Ads allows a minimum 1km radius around a location, while Google Ads permits Postal Code targeting and custom radiuses for even greater precision.
5 Hyperlocal GEO Marketing Techniques for Thai Businesses
1. Competitor Geo-fencing — Build geo-fences around competitors' locations. When your target audience enters, serve them ads emphasizing your Unique Value Proposition: faster service, better pricing, or more options.
2. Event-based Geo-targeting — During major local events—trade shows, concerts, food festivals—launch temporary campaigns targeting only the event venue and surrounding radius. Event attendees are high-intent audiences ready to spend.
3. Time-based Hyperlocal Ads — Combine location with time targeting: serve Lunch Promotion ads only to people within 500 meters during 10:30–12:00, and evening promotions during 17:00–20:00 only. Eliminate ad spend during off-peak hours.
4. Neighborhood-specific Landing Pages — Build dedicated landing pages for each target neighborhood: "Food delivery in Ratchada" or "Barber near Thonglor." These increase Google Ads Quality Score and conversion rates because the message precisely matches the user's location context.
5. Weather-triggered Hyperlocal Ads — Configure rules to adjust ads based on local weather conditions. High Bangkok AQI days trigger Air Purifier or Delivery Service ads instead of outdoor activity promotions. Weather-triggered ads typically see 25–40% higher CTR.

FAQ
Q: Which business types benefit most from Hyperlocal GEO Marketing?
A: Foot-traffic-dependent businesses benefit most: restaurants, cafés, retail shops, fitness centers, clinics, and any local service requiring customers to visit in person.
Q: What's the minimum radius Meta Ads allows in Thailand?
A: Meta Ads allows a minimum 1km radius in Thailand. Google Ads offers Postal Code targeting which is more precise, and custom radius options vary by region.
Q: Is Hyperlocal advertising more expensive than broad targeting?
A: CPM may be higher due to the smaller audience, but CPA is typically much lower because intent is higher. Long-term, Hyperlocal consistently delivers better ROAS than broad targeting for local businesses.
